Andrew Matthew, PhD, CPsych

Dr. Andrew Matthew is a Senior Staff Psychologist at Princess Margaret Cancer Centre. He is a Clinician-Investigator in the Department of Surgery, Division of Urology, a member of the Department of Psychosocial Oncology and Palliative Care, and Co-Lead of the Genito-Urinary Survivorship Program. He is also an Assistant Professor in the Faculty of Medicine, University of Toronto, in the Departments of Surgery and Psychiatry.

For the past 17 years, he has worked in clinical and health psychology.
Andrew's current clinical/research focus involves urologic cancers and includes prevention, treatment decision-making, sexual rehabilitation, survivorship and patient quality of life.
